Sitecore is a powerful and versatile digital experience platform (DXP) that combines content management, digital marketing, and e-commerce capabilities into a single integrated solution. Initially launched as a CMS, Sitecore has become a comprehensive platform for managing digital experiences across multiple channels, including web, mobile, social media, and more.
Key Features of Sitecore
1) Content Management System (CMS)
In essence, Sitecore is a CMS developed to assist organizations in developing the capability to edit, manage, and monitor digital materials efficaciously. It can:
Multilingual Content controls and prepares content that can be accessed in multiple languages.
Multisite Management handles numerous websites in one.
Version Control Track changes return to earlier versions if needed.
Permissions and User Roles: Set up roles and authorizations that govern access to materials and capabilities.
2) Experience Editor
The Experience Editor from Sitecore provides a WYSIWYG (what you see is what you get) interface. It allows material editors to modify their material via the web webpage. The intuitive interface is helpful to those not skilled in handling content and does not require experience with HTML or another programming language.
3) Personalization
The sophisticated personalization engine from Sitecore permits companies to provide customized material to their customers based on their preferences, behavior, and demographics. Personalization rules can be easily set so that the material is targeted to specific groups of users, thereby improving customer satisfaction and effectiveness.
4) Digital Marketing Tools
Sitecore offers many tools for digital marketing, including:
A/B Testing: Test different versions of content to determine which version is the most popular among your readers.
Marketing Automation: Create and execute automated marketing campaigns that guide customers on personalized routes.
Analytics and reports: Use robust analytics and reporting tools to discover more about user behavior and the impact of advertising campaigns
How Sitecore Works
Sitecore is a robust platform built upon solid technology that ensures flexibility, scalability, and performance. Knowing the core technologies of Sitecore and its structure will help companies make better choices regarding its use and setup.
Overview of Sitecore Architecture:
The Sitecore platform can be adapted and modified, allowing organizations to expand and alter it to be compatible with their specific needs. The core components of the platform are:
Content Management System (CMS): Manages material production, editing and publishing workflows.
Experience Platform: It provides tools and services to personalize as well as analytics and marketing automation.
Experience Commerce: It integrates e-commerce features to provide an easy shopping experience.
Technologies Used by Sitecore
1) DOT NET Framework and C#:
Core Technology Sitecore runs using the DOT NET framework that leverages C#. This allows seamless integration with Microsoft technology.
Flexibility and customization: Developers can easily customize and expand the functionality of Sitecore with C#, creating customized Modules and Integrations
Reliability and Performance: The .NET framework provides an excellent base, providing the highest performance, reliability, and stability.
2) ASP.NET MVC:
Web Application Framework: Sitecore uses ASP.NET MVC. It separates aspects to make it easier to manage and develop.
Flexible Front-End Development Allows for modern web development methods and frameworks.
3) SQL Server:
Database Management Sitecore utilizes Microsoft SQL Server to ensure safe and secure database management.
Scalability Supports huge-scale applications that can be appropriate for companies of any size.
4) Solr or Azure Search:
Search Engine Integration connects Solr with Azure Search to provide rapid and precise payoff.
Personalization: Developers can customize search features to fit particular business requirements.
5) Sitecore Experience Database (xDB):
Data Analysis and Collection: xDB gathers information from user interactions and provides details of the complete user experience.
Personalization is the use of user information for personalization. The system provides specific material that responds to the user’s actions and preferences.
6) Sitecore Cortex:
Machine Learning and AI Machine Learning and AI: The firm uses AI and machine learning to analyze data and boost marketing strategies, providing insights and tips.
7) APIs and Integration:
RESTful and SOAP APIs allow integration with other platforms and software supporting these protocols.
API extensions allow users to extend Sitecore’s capabilities and create custom integrations with Marketing automation, CRM software, and other business tools.
Using these instruments, Sitecore provides a robust platform with a personalized, user-friendly, engaging, and practical digital experience.
Why Choose Sitecore?
This is the reason that makes Sitecore an ideal business option:
- Cloud and Scalability Sitecore provides cloud-based deployment solutions that let you expand to meet your ever-growing requirements.
- Sitecore Architecture The platform’s modular architecture allows you to select the features you want and create an optimal solution to meet your organization’s particular demands.
- Omnichannel distribution: Communicate with your customers seamlessly across multiple channels, including email, websites, social media, and mobile applications. This gives users a seamless experience.
- The Sitecore User Experience lets users create custom experiences that boost their involvement and help convert them into customers.
- Developers, APIs, and customization can use strong APIs, customizable options, and customization to create unique functions in conjunction with other applications.
- Integrations with third-party companies Sitecore effortlessly integrates with various third-party technologies and programs, expanding its possibilities.
Learn More About Sitecore:
Visit the official Sitecore website for a comprehensive overview of their products and solutions: https://www.sitecore.com/
Dive deeper into the Sitecore Developer Portal to access resources and tools for developers: https://developers.sitecore.com/
Additional Links
Our sitecore development services
https://sourceved.com/sitecore-development/
Hire Expert Sitecore Developers
https://sourceved.com/hire-sitecore-developers/
GoodFirms Recognizes Our Sitecore Development Excellence
Top Sitecore Development Companies – July 2024 Reviews | GoodFirms
Faqs
What is sitecore used for?
Sitecore is used for integrating data, content, commerce, and experiences. With modern features, XP meets the needs of digitally mature organizations, helping them deliver seamless experiences backed by over 20 years of innovation.
Why do I need sitecore?
Sitecore solutions are built to meet the present business demands for digital and anticipate the future, so that Sitecore’s customers are ahead of their competition and provide exceptional digital experiences that focus on security and scalability. This will ensure more satisfaction and loyalty. Sitecore envisions a world in which personalized customer experiences are the norm and not the exception. Businesses can easily communicate to their clients in relevant ways.
What programming languages does Sitecore use?
Sitecore is primarily built on C# and ASP.NET, which are used for backend development. For front-end development, it utilizes standard web technologies like HTML, CSS, and JavaScript.
Is sitecore a programming language?
No, Sitecore is not a programming language, it is a content management system (CMS) used for creating and managing digital content. It is built on the .NET framework and utilizes C# for development and customization.
What type of CMS is Sitecore?
Sitecore is an enterprise-level, headless CMS that combines content management with digital experience capabilities.